ROBBINSVILLE TOWNSHIP COUNCIL
Township residents voted in November of 2004 to change their form of government from a Township Committee to a Mayor-Council form. The new government was initiated on July 1, 2005. In the Mayor-Council form of government, the Mayor and Council function as independent branches of government.
The Mayor is the Chief Executive of the Township and heads its Administration. The Mayor is elected in a non-partisan election and serves for a four-year term. The Mayor may attend Council meetings but is not obliged to do so. The Council is the legislative branch. The five members of the Township Council are elected on a non-partisan basis for four-year, staggered terms.
At its annual organizational meeting, the Council elects a President and Vice President to serve for one-year terms. The Council President chairs the meetings of the governing body.
